Del. Sam Rasoul’s Green New Deal Act would commit Virginia to a just transition to a 100% clean, renewable energy grid that leaves no fossil fuel worker or environmental justice community behind.
Del. Mark Cole’s Fossil Fuel Moratorium Bill would protect ratepayers from funding new dirty energy projects that will only escalate the climate crisis while putting our environment and communities at risk for pollution.
